A keynote to remember is that Meditation is a discipline. You may or may not have a difficult start and learning process, as with any discipline. This is why I would not suggest going into further meditative channels until you can relax your body, feel the life force energy flow through yourself, and quiet your mind.

For me, my first attempts at meditation, I would always reach an ultimate comfort zone and fall asleep. Did I meditate as I wanted? No, but a positive benefit is that I was truly relaxed and had wonderful sleep.

Once I got past the stage of relaxing my body while staying awake and conscious, I had trouble clearing my mind. It took me several months and different techniques to finally achieve.

There is more and more beyond this level, but it can not be gained until you master your body (relax/energy), and master your mind (thoughts).

Only my humble advice, as there are thousands of methods. May Peace and Understanding come your way
